Functional Safety Solutions

Microchip Technology Functional Safety Solutions offer robustness, reliability, and safety to end-products. In some application segments, these requirements are formalized and mandatory, while in others, they are implemented to differentiate the product and take the step from a good product to an excellent product. The standards for functional safety depend on the market that is targeted. Many standards support multiple levels of rigorousness, which are applied depending on the likelihood and severity of the hazard. The methods of addressing hazards range from detecting single failures and putting the system into a safe state to full redundancy, where failures should not only be detected but also corrected without any interruption or degradation of service.

Automotive 8-Bit Microcontrollers

Microchip Technology Automotive 8-Bit Microcontrollers include MCUs with the PIC® and AVR® architecture. Capturing the best features of both architectures enables Microchip to offer plentiful solutions for every type of automotive system. From Human Machine Interface (HMI) applications based on touch technology to underhood applications requiring high-temperature robustness to simple watchdog-type applications requiring a small form factor, users can find extensive options that meet specific requirements.

PIC16F188xx Microcontrollers

Microchip Technology PIC16F188xx Microcontrollers are full-featured 28/40-pin MCUs that feature Analog, Core Independent, and communication peripherals. These features combined with eXtreme Low Power (XLP) allow for a range of low-power applications. Add safety to applications with features like CRC/SCAN, HLT and Windowed WDT. Reduce application complexity with up to 56KB of flash memory and a 10-bit analog-to-digital converter (ADC) with Computation (ADC2) for automated signal analysis.
